Nissan Leaf – Electric Car
February 12, 2010 | admin | Comments 0
This will mark the first time a major car company releases an affordable all-electric car. And Nissan is taking no chances on making sure that an EV infrastructure is in place for its vehicle. The company has teamed up with Renault to build thousands of charging stations across North America, Europe, and Japan. The safe driving range is 100 miles. The company will take orders in August ($25,000 to $35,000) with deliveries starting in December.
